The Cedar Rapids Kernels open up their 2015 season on the road at Kane County on April 9th.  They open up their home schedule with a 6-game home stand at Perfect Game Field starting on Sunday, April 12th when they host Beloit.

Perfect Game Field at Veterans Memorial Stadium is a wonderful venue.  It seats around 5,300 and features party suites and picnic/group areas.  The Kernels also have 13 fireworks shows scheduled for 2015, including the first one on May 2nd.  Also on the calendar for this year: Avengers Movie Theme Night T-Shirt Giveaway (5/1), Mike Trout Snow Globe Giveaway (6/26), Minions Movie Mask Giveaway (7/24), etc.

After many years affiliated with the Angels, The Kernels have been Class A affiliates of the Minnesota Twins since 2013.  Notable Kernels alumni include American League MVP Mike Trout, Erick Aybar, Mike Napoli and John Lackey.
